Dead Set is a live album by The Grateful Dead.
It was recorded between September and October 1980 in a variety of venues.
Their live album Reckoning comes from the same recorded concerts but whereas that was acoustic, Dead Set is electric.

Two from the Vault is an archive release of live recordings by the Grateful Dead.
It was recorded at the Shrine Auditorium in Los Angeles on August 23 and 24, 1968 and was eventually released in May 1992.

Sco-Mule is a live double album by Gov’t Mule featuring John Scofield.
It was recorded at two concerts in Georgia in December 1999.
If you’re not familiar with John Scofield, he’s an American jazz rock guitarist who played with the Miles Davis band for three years in the early 1980s – see his Wikipedia page for more details.
His style of playing creates a strong contrast with the powerful blues rock of Gov’t Mule that may delight or disappoint fans of both.
I should also point out that these are instrumental tracks and that’s a problem for me. While I love instrumental breaks and solos, I like songs to be grounded with vocals.
I admire Gov’t Mule’s desire to experiment and try new things live in concert like Sco-Mule and the Dark Side Of The Mule and Holy Haunted House and their desire to share these different experiences with their fans.

Steal Your Face is a live album by the Grateful Dead.
It was recorded during their farewell tour at the Winterland Ballroom in San Francisco between October 16 and October 20, 1974.
The band had been pioneering a new sound system (known as the wall of sound) but it made touring harder than before because of the more complicated set-up when they changed venues.
These concerts also provided the source for The Grateful Dead Movie Soundtrack which has been much better received.
